Over 10% of Australians have some form of active implant medical device, also known as AIMD. These can range from cardiac pacemakers and implantable cardioverter-defibrillators to cochlear implants and neurostimulators. Many everyday Australians have these devices in their bodies and participate in the workplace, providing various developed skills and expertise to many industries in Australia.

Across many industries and the Australian landscape, electromagnetic frequencies can be present in the workplace, and often at safe levels for everyday employees. However, for Australians with AIMDs, the standard safe levels of EMF can still interfere with their devices, prompting many industries to consider regular EMF monitoring to ensure employee safety.

For many industries where workers must operate in the field, an on-site test and management plan ensures all employees are accounted for and safe in these environments. In Australia, there are two distinct spectrums to monitor for provided by the Australian Radiation Protection and Nuclear Safety Agency, ARPANSA. These spectrums:

  • The ARPANSA RPS S-1 covering 100kHz to 300GHz, and,
  • Low-Frequency ICNIRP Guidelines covering 0Hz to 100kHz.

However, these exposure limits are designed for the general public and occupational exposure, and may not specifically account for the susceptibility of active implant medical devices (AIMDs).

To ensure employees with AIMD are safe, measuring and monitoring EMF in these environments and providing appropriate shielding and precautions are imperative.

Monitoring Local EMF Testing Devices

To provide a basic assessment of the local area for employees, Wavecontrol has a handful of tools to help businesses identify risks for field personnel.

Wavecontrol SMP3

The SMP3 is a portable field-monitoring device capable of monitoring the full spectrum of EMF in a localised environment. The SMP3 features 3-in-1 capability, assessing static fields, low-frequency and RF exposure within the location.

The SMP3 can be used to determine baseline EMF levels across the workplace for reference. When doing so, the OH&S team may consider whether local machinery produces EMF and whether the worst-case scenario of said machinery at maximum power can affect personnel with AIMD.

The SMP3 can be paired with probe options that encompass broad EMF spectra, as well as narrow-bandwidth options tailored to specific measurement applications.

By using the SMP3 in the workplace, you can establish baseline EMF levels in production, generated by local machinery or communications.

WaveMon LF-400

The Wavmon LF-400 is a personal EMF meter designed specifically for DC static to low-frequency EMF ranging from 0Hz to 400kHz. This is a wearable monitor (with arm & chest-mounting options) with pre-programmed alarms that alert the user when they exceed threshold limits, and is particularly useful for team members with AIMD.
